For the murder of his cousin, American musician Silento received a 30-year prison sentence.
The musician, who was 27 years old at the time of sentencing, admitted to aggravated assault and handgun possession.
Silento admitted to shooting and killing his 34-year-old relative Frederick Rooks III in 2021, according to the GROWING2GETHER7.
Rooks was discovered on January 21, 2021, with several gunshot wounds, according to the DeKalb County Police Department.
According to the investigation, the dead was last seen in a white BMW SUV with Silento before the musician was arrested.
Minutes subsequent to the gunshots, a neighbor's home surveillance film saw the identical white BMW SUV rapidly escaping the scene of the crime.
In response to Silento's detention, his public relations manager Chanel Hudson issued a statement in which she asserted that the rapper "has been suffering from series of mental health illnesses for the past several years".
Just before the incident, in August of 2020, the rapper was accused of attacking two individuals in their home with a hatchet, leading to two counts of assault charges.
It was in 2019 when Silento made the following statement: "I have been fighting demons my whole life" in an interview with the medical discussion show.
These demons, I don't know if they will ever leave.
